Explanation of Set

Set is a common colloquial term used to describe three of a kind in poker when made using a pocket pair in either Hold’em or Omaha. Making three of a kind without having a pocket pair in the hole can instead be referred to as making trips.

Example of Set used in a sentence -> (Hold’em) We 3bet preflop with our pocket Kings and flopped a set of Kings.
